Its prior life was a 8ft Propane tank - I have no clue how much it held, the ID tag is unreadable and half rusted away.
Its mounted on a 6x12 trailer Frame - used to be a Pop Up Camper. Frame has been modified - New axle, springs, hangers were added. Since I put a new axle under it, I ordered one thats 7 feet wide and 3500lb springs to Hold the weight. The Tank is sitting on 2x6 Cross Members.
Ive got to flip the axle to the top side of the springs to get it to sit down lower.
The tank is offset to the drivers side. In Front of the tank will be two slide out burners, Cooler Storage Fridge, beer Tap. On the Pass Side will be a Enclosed wood Storage box (never Really understood Why all the Commercial tanks use expanded metal boxes with no tops so your wood gets all wet!) and a Sink/countertop in the front corner. Of course up in the middle will be the Roof Supports, but the roof will probably not be done till the spring.
I'm pickin up the metal for the firebox next week - Thankfully I have a Really good Metal Supplier locally. Great to work with, and since I buy pretty regular from em, they dont charge me to do custom cuts!
